2009-08-24 7 views
0

J'ai une interface javascript de style WYSIWYG qui permet à un concepteur de créer des régions rectangulaires pour générer un côté serveur de documents. Il est important que ces régions ne se chevauchent pas. Je me demandais quel est le moyen le plus efficace pour effectuer un test de coup sur 2 régions rectangulaires, il pourrait y avoir des centaines, donc l'efficacité est une priorité élevée. Je souhaite implémenter la même fonctionnalité côté client Javascript et côté serveur PHP, donc un extrait d'algorithme/PDL serait génial.Comment effectuer un test de succès rectangulaire en PHP

Merci

Répondre

1

Je recommande d'utiliser une structure de données intelligente, comme un R-Tree, ou un Quad Tree.

+0

Merci Martin, très utile. – Gavin

Questions connexes